Vancouver, British Columbia--(Newsfile Corp. - August 12, 2024) - Infinico Metals Corp. (TSXV: INFM) ("Infinico" or the "Company") announces that drilling operations have finished at its Nicobi Project, located 160 kilometres northeast of Val d'Or, Québec. The program did not yield any significant drill results.

Nicobi Drill Program

Five boreholes totalling 1,272 m of drilling was conducted at the Nicobi nickel, copper and cobalt Project. The program was designed to follow up on and test the northern down plunge extent of mineralization identified in the Phase 1 drill program conducted in January 2024, as detailed in the February 27, 2024, press release, and BHEM geophysical features identified in BHEM surveys, as detailed in the April 24, 2024, press release. No significant mineralization was identified in the drill program and the main area of known mineralization is now considered closed off.

Future Work

The area of known mineralization in the east of the Nicobi property, known as "Showing A", which was the focus of historic work and has been drill tested by Infinico, is approximately 0.15 km2 in size. The Company will now focus on expanding its exploration efforts outside of Showing A on a regional scale across the rest of the largely un-explored Nicobi claim package, totalling 59.52 km2 (Figure 1.). Several untested showings and structural corridors exist within the property and have yet to be explored. The Company will work towards identifying and developing drill targets across the property, undertaking geological and geophysical surveys with the existing exploration funds.

About the Nicobi Project

The Nicobi Project is located approximately 160 kilometres northeast of Val d'Or, Québec, Canada. The project is 59.52 km2 in size and host to a cluster of magmatic nickel sulphide occurrences within a mafic-ultramafic intrusive complex. Drilling of a surface showing known as "Showing A" in the 1960's by Noranda revealed disseminated to massive nickel sulphide mineralization. In January 2024 Infinico Metals conducted a 1,167 m drill program at Showing A and intercepted 51.94 m at 1.37% Ni, 0.38% Cu, 418 ppm Co & 0.16 g/t Pt+Pd from 6.10 m.
